The Copernicus Emergency Management Service (CEMS) Hydrological Data Collection Centre (HDCC) is responsible for the collection, quality control, harmonisation and internal distribution of hydrological observations (river discharge and water level; reservoir inflow, outflow, water level and stored volume) for both the CEMS European Flood Awareness System (EFAS) and the Global Flood Awareness System (GloFAS). The Joint Research Centre (JRC) of the European Commission is the entrusted entity for the management, technical implementation and evolution of CEMS EFAS and GloFAS. Ghenova Digital is the designated contractor responsible for implementing the operational functionalities of the CEMS HDCC.
This report contains an analysis of the hydrological data collected throughout 2024 and of the previously stored data, alongside a description of the data-collection and quality-control protocols employed. In 2024, the CEMS HDCC welcomed 4 new data providers of near real-time data, and it expanded the number of stations providing hydrological data for the European domain (CEMS EFAS). In total, 55 data providers contributed with near real-time discharge and/or water level data to CEMS EFAS, for a total 3,471 hydrological stations, covering 34 countries and 57.3% of all European water basins. Reservoir data collection within the European domain continued in 2024: 9 data providers contributed with historical and/or near real-time reservoir data, for a total of 545 reservoir stations. Collection of historical discharge data for the global domain (CEMS GloFAS) was enhanced by the inclusion of 5,979 new stations, for a total of 8827 stations.
